Singer Britney Spears’ request that her father no longer be co-guardian of her estate, rejected by court

A Los Angeles court has rejected singer Britney Spears’ request to remove her father from the role of co-guardian of her fortune, The Guardian notes. The ruling comes a week after the artist filed a complaint with a judge, demanding an exit from her father’s guardianship, which she described as “abusive.”

According to the court’s decision, the request to suspend James “Jamie” Spears from this role and to designate a financial institution as sole guardians of the American singer’s wealth “is rejected without prejudice”.

When she asked for Jamie Spears to be removed from her role as co-guardian of the estate in November 2020, the singer’s lawyer said Britney feared her father, who had controlled her life for the past 13 years.

The 39-year-old Britney Spears was placed under her father’s guardianship in 2008 after there were signs of mental health problems. A year earlier, the singer divorced Kevin Federline, lost custody of her children and was admitted to a recovery centre following an alleged nervous breakdown.

In September 2019, Jodi Montgomery was appointed temporary guardian on personal matters of the artist.

In her court testimony on June 23, Britney claimed she was traumatized and wanted her life back. She requested that guardianship be terminated without the need for a medical evaluation. The singer also said that during this period she was forced to work against her will and that she was forced to be able to use a contraceptive device. Britney Spears’ father denies charges

On the other hand, Jamie Spears, 68, filed his own set of documents in court and denied that he was responsible for the restrictions on his daughter’s privacy. He also asked the judges “to investigate the veracity of Ms Spears’ allegations and allegations,” claiming that he had only defended her interests.

Since the beginning of the procedures under the guardianship of her father, Britney Spears has enjoyed the support of her fans, who launched the “Free Britney” movement. Messages of support also came from other American artists, including Christina Aguilera and Justin Timberlake, Britney Spears’ ex-boyfriend.
